Neinor Homes closed last Friday afternoon the acquisition of a fully-permitted land plot in Valencia, with almost 7,000

of buildable area suitable for building 54 units, thus taking the total acquisitions during the first quarter of the year to €51.5m.

 

With Friday’s acquisition Neinor Homes, steps strongly into the Comunidad Valenciana, where the Company already owned an asset in San Juan (Alicante), suitable for the development of 154 units. Valencia presents the market characteristics sought by Neinor: structural undersupply, lack of competition, positive population evolution and unsatisfied demand; the Company is pursuing further opportunities in the city and planning the set-up of a local office.

 

Since January, Neinor Homes has acquired seven fully-permitted land plots, located in the autonomous community of Catalonia (Sitges, Girona and Sabadell), Andalusia Mairena de Aljarafe (Sevilla) and Casares (Malaga), Madrid and Valencia. The 7 plots acquired will allow the Company to build more than 700 units. Each and every acquisition is accretive to the Company’s targets in terms of future development margin, and follows rigorous legal, technical and commercial due diligence.

 

Juan Velayos, CEO of Neinor Homes, noted that “this quarter’s purchases put the company on track to exceed the year’s acquisition target of €200m and, that we continue to be able to buy cherry-picked land from non-natural owners like banks or companies without development activity”.

 

Neinor Homes, which went public last Wednesday the 29th of March with ticker-symbol HOME, will present Q1 results on April 26th at 18.45 CET.
